The Lindbergh Schools community held its 14th annual Sunday Night Lights event on Oct. 8, giving heroes – children and individuals battling cancer and other life-threatening illnesses – the chance to experience and participate in a high school football game under the lights. Pictured above, two Lindbergh High School cheerleaders goof around with a young hero who chose to be a cheerleader for the night. “To see that friendship that just happens between a high schooler and a buddy … that’s really, really cool,” Lori Krueger, president of Sunday Night Lights, said.
